When set to drop, output audio streams will be removed from the program if the selected input audio stream is removed from the input. This allows the output audio configuration to dynamically change based on input configuration. If this is set to encodeSilence, all output audio streams will output encoded silence when not connected to an active input stream.
When set to dvb, uses DVB buffer model for Dolby Digital audio. When set to atsc, the ATSC model is used.
The number of audio frames to insert for each PES packet.
When set to atsc, uses stream type = 0x81 for AC3 and stream type = 0x87 for EAC3. When set to dvb, uses stream type = 0x06.
When set to enabled, generates captionServiceDescriptor in PMT.
If set to passthrough, passes any EBIF data from the input source to this output.
Include or exclude the ES Rate field in the PES header.
If set to passthrough, Nielsen inaudible tones for media tracking will be detected in the input audio and an equivalent ID3 tag will be inserted in the output.
When set to pcrEveryPesPacket, a Program Clock Reference value is inserted for every Packetized Elementary Stream (PES) header. This parameter is effective only when the PCR PID is the same as the video or audio elementary stream.
SCTE-35 control. Option "none" indicates that a SCTE-35 marker will not be inserted, nor will an IDR be inserted at the SCTE-35 cue point, nor will the segment be segmented. Option "scte35WithoutIdr" indicates that a SCTE-35 marker will be inserted to indicate the cue point, but MediaLive will not insert an IDR on that frame nor will it introduce a new segment boundary there if it wasn't already going to be one (this option is required for use with downstream multiview bitstream stitching workflows). Option "passthrough" indicates that a SCTE-35 marker will be inserted to indicate the cue point, and an IDR will be inserted on that frame, and MediaLive itself will introduce a new segment boundary there.
Defines the amount SCTE-35 preroll will be increased (in milliseconds) on the output. Preroll is the amount of time between the presence of a SCTE-35 indication in a transport stream and the PTS of the video frame it references. Zero means don't add pullup (it doesn't mean set the preroll to zero). Negative pullup is not supported, which means that you can't make the preroll shorter. Be aware that latency in the output will increase by the pullup amount.
